Engaging in discussions about politics and religion is often viewed as taboo or divisive, yet avoiding these conversations can contribute to widespread ignorance and misunderstanding. Reality dictates that politics and religion significantly influence societal values, laws, and interpersonal relationships. Hence, fostering adult conversations that honestly address these subjects is essential for personal growth and the health of democratic societies. Refusing to engage may result in missed opportunities to challenge one's beliefs and understand diverse perspectives. Additionally, with the rise of misinformation, having informed, respectful debates grounded in facts is more crucial than ever. Such dialogues can help dismantle misconceptions and promote empathy, enabling communities to navigate differences constructively. Encouraging open discussion also supports intellectual maturity. Adults who confidently discuss complex topics demonstrate critical thinking and emotional intelligence, essential traits in today’s interconnected world. In summary, while discussing politics and religion can be uncomfortable, it is a vital part of adult conversation and reality engagement. Constructive dialogue helps bridge divides, educate individuals, and foster a more informed and cohesive society.
